The republic of Cyprus is an island on the Mediterranean. It is Mediterranean’s 3rd largest island and is a member of the European Union. Turkish and Greek are the official languages in Cyprus, but there are also other minor languages used in the Island.
The island of Cyprus offers Greek and Turkish cultural diversity and is unique for its divided capital. It is the perfect destination if you are looking for ancient Roman, Greek, and Byzantine emperor remains such as the city of salamis ruins where you enjoy an ancient theatre, baths and gymnasiums. You can also enjoy the sight of the Apollo temple that is in the ancient kourion among other amazing ruins that can be found in Paphos. Another reason to visit Cyprus is the captivating beaches on the island. The climate in Cyprus makes them even more adorning. The beaches are scattered in most cities in Cyprus including Paphos, Larnaca, Ayai Napa, Protaras, as well as Pissouri. These beaches are in such high demand that early booking is advised especially in peak tourist season. The beaches are full of watersport activities you can enjoy while on holiday.
The Troodos Mountains are another reason for you to visit Cyprus. These are by far the most spectacular mountains you will ever see as they run through the west of Cyprus. These mountains offer the perfect destination for skiing, and forests to go exploring. The reasons to visit Cyprus are simply numerous.
There are three major ways to move around the island; by car hire, taxi or by bus. While all three are ideal, the most advisable way from the three is car hire. The road network around the island is in great condition and it is quite easy to find your way around.
It is also possible to get car rental agencies from the airports and throughout the cities in Cyprus. The car rental agencies vary from international to local with luxury car rental and cheap car hire services. It is even possible to get car hire service from some hotels for your own convenience. Driving in Cyprus is on the left and you require having a national or international driving license.
There are quite a variety of hotels and hotel apartments throughout Cyprus. They vary in class and therefore cater for all budget tourists. The most famous hotels in Cyprus include Le Meridien, the Hilton, Holiday Inn, and Elias beach resort. You can also opt to rent self catering facilities that are availed in traditional restored houses in the picturesque villages which are the government’s initiative to support tourism.
